The MyQ garage door opener system allows remote control and monitoring of your garage door via a smartphone app. It requires a MyQ-compatible opener or a retro-fit accessory. This system provides real-time alerts and enables you to open or close your garage door from anywhere. It's a convenient feature for Mesa homeowners seeking enhanced security and control.

Garage door opener replacement involves removing the old unit and installing a new one. The licensed pros will disconnect the power, detach the old opener, and securely mount the new motor and track. They will then connect it to the garage door, program remotes, and test the entire system for smooth and safe operation. This ensures your Mesa home has a reliable opener.
Side mount garage door openers, also known as jackshaft openers, are mounted on the wall next to the garage door, directly on the torsion shaft. They are ideal for garages with low headroom or obstructions overhead. These openers operate quietly and efficiently, offering a sleek appearance. They often come with battery backup for added convenience.
Fixing a garage door sensor repair issue typically involves checking for obstructions in the beam, ensuring the sensors are properly aligned, and cleaning their lenses. If the sensors are damaged or faulty, they may need replacement. The pros will diagnose the exact problem and perform the necessary repairs to restore safe operation.
